Ex-Vee invited to WJ camp

For a second straight year, the Penticton Vees will be represented at Team Canada's World Juniors training camp.

Former Vees defenceman Dante Fabbro was one of 32 players invited to Canada's training camp next week.

The camp will run from Dec. 12 to 15 in St. Catharines, Ont., before the World Juniors tournament begins on Boxing Day in Buffalo, N.Y.

Fabbro played for Team Canada at last year's tournament in Montreal and Toronto, where Canada earned a silver medal.

He now is in his sophomore season in the NCAA at Boston University, a school he is attending after two seasons of playing for the Vees, from 2014 to 2016.

Prior to appearing in last year's World Juniors, Fabbro has represented Team Canada twice at tournaments. During the 2015-16 season, he won gold at the World Junior A Challenge and struck gold again at the Ivan Hlinka Memorial tournament.

Fabbro was one of two former Vees who played for Canada at last year's World Juniors, as forward Tyson Jost also was selected. 

Jost, now with the Colorado Avalanche in the NHL, is eligible to play again at the World Juniors if the Avs choose to loan him. They will have until Dec. 19 to decide.
